Connect to Wi-Fi network - Samsung Galaxy Xcover 2

Read help info

You can use Wi-Fi as an alternative to the mobile network when establishing an internet connection. This way your phone doesn't use mobile data.

Step 1 of 6

Find "Wi-Fi"

Slide your finger down the display starting from the top edge of your phone.
Press the settings icon.

Step 2 of 6

Find "Wi-Fi"

Press Wi-Fi.

Step 3 of 6

Turn on Wi-Fi

Press the indicator next to "Wi-Fi" until the function is turned on.

Step 4 of 6

Connect to Wi-Fi network

A list of Wi-Fi networks within range is displayed.
Press the required Wi-Fi network.

Step 5 of 6

Connect to Wi-Fi network

Follow the instructions on the display to select security settings, if required.
Press Connect.

Step 6 of 6

Return to the home screen

Press the Home key to return to the home screen.
